Luton airport, a bustling hub for travelers, plunged into chaos as a colossal car park fire erupted in its multi-story car park, resulting in its structural collapse and the suspension of all flights.

The Car Park Fire

Footage circulating on social media captured the intense flames and thick smoke billowing from the top floor of the car park, accompanied by alarming sounds of explosions and car alarms. Up to 1,500 cars are estimated to be in the parking lot. Authorities declared a major incident at 9.38 pm on Tuesday as one-half of the car park became fully engulfed in the fire. The blaze was triggered by a vehicle fire that spread in Terminal Car Park 2, the airport said.

Emergency Response

In an intense effort to control the enormous blaze, the Bedfordshire Fire and Rescue Service deployed 15 fire engines, three specialist aerial appliances, and over 100 firefighters. The severity of the fire led to the closure of the airport, impacting thousands of passengers.

Structural Collapse

As the fire continued to rage, a significant structural collapse occurred, prompting the suspension of all flights until 3 p.m. on Wednesday, October 11. Luton Airport advised passengers not to travel to the airport due to restricted access.

Fire Impact

EasyJet, a major airline operating from Luton, stated that it was currently unable to operate as planned due to the airport closure. Customers with canceled flights were offered the choice to rebook or receive a refund. 

While the East of England ambulance service reported smoke inhalation affecting one member of the public and six firefighters, the airport emphasized prioritizing the safety of passengers and staff. Speculations are being made about whether this was an EV or a diesel car that started the fire. A video on social media claims that a Range Rover started the fire.

Ongoing Crisis

Emergency services continued to respond to the fire, which caused the partial structural collapse in Terminal Car Park 2.
